From about 3:15 to 3:30 p.m., Randall and Twin Lakes fire and rescue personnel were busy responding to calls:

  • An injured skier at Wilmot Mountain. A skier hit his head hard enough to crack a helmet, but apparently not seriously injured.
  • A driver of a car in the ditch in the 7600 block of Highway O is apparently having a diabetic reaction.
  • A student at Randall School was hit in the head by a falling basketball hoop. He is bleeding, but it is under control, according to radio transmissions.

The Richmond Fire Department was called in as mutual aid for the third call.
